炔属二醇表面活性剂在环氧树脂灌浆材料中的作用
Effect of Acetylene Glycol Surfactant in Epoxy Resin Grouting Material
摘要
Abstract
Two types of modified epoxy resin grouting materials were formulated by incorporating different structured non-ionic surfactant alkynyl glycol into CW slurry.The viscosity,surface tension,contact angle,permeability,and mechanical strength of the cured slurry were investigated.Findings indicate that the addition of surface-active agents has no evident impact on viscosity,compressive strength,or tensile strength of the consolidated slurry.However,surface-active agents enhance the adhesive strength and shear strength,reduces surface tension and contact angle,and improves slurry permeability in clay.Addition of surfactant S1 significantly enhances adhesive strength,tensile shear strength,and permeability in clay by 23.6%,37.5%,and 109.4%,respectively.Mechanisms underlying surfactant-induced improvements in slurry permeability are preliminarily discussed based on the tests.关键词
